Why Traditional Vibration-Damped Boring Bars Reach Their Limits
Traditional damped boring bars are designed to perform at a specific vibration frequency. When the tool configuration or cutting conditions change, their damping performance can decrease.
MAQ’s patented STMD™ technology continuously adapts to changing vibration frequencies during machining, helping maintain stable cutting conditions across a wider range of applications.
By adapting in real time, STMD™ reduces chatter, improves surface finish, and enables higher productivity without manual tuning or adjustments. The result is more stable and consistent fine boring, even when long tool overhangs make vibration a limiting factor.
